Yijun Zhou is a scholar working on Health, Toxicology and Mutagenesis, Plant Science and Immunology. According to data from OpenAlex, Yijun Zhou has authored 27 papers receiving a total of 785 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 16 papers in Health, Toxicology and Mutagenesis, 6 papers in Plant Science and 4 papers in Immunology. Recurrent topics in Yijun Zhou’s work include Effects and risks of endocrine disrupting chemicals (9 papers), Toxic Organic Pollutants Impact (9 papers) and Heavy Metal Exposure and Toxicity (5 papers). Yijun Zhou is often cited by papers focused on Effects and risks of endocrine disrupting chemicals (9 papers), Toxic Organic Pollutants Impact (9 papers) and Heavy Metal Exposure and Toxicity (5 papers). Yijun Zhou collaborates with scholars based in China, United States and Japan. Yijun Zhou's co-authors include Ying Tian, Yu Gao, Rong Shi, Guodong Ding, Chang Cui, Cai‐Feng Wang, Limei Chen, Yi Hu, Yiwen Wang and Li-Mei Chen and has published in prestigious journals such as The Science of The Total Environment, American Journal of Epidemiology and Environmental Pollution.
